U+0732 "ܲ" Syriac Pthaha Dotted is a diacritical mark used in the Syriac script, specifically within the Eastern Syriac vocalization system. It represents a variant of the standard pthaha vowel sign, which indicates the sound /a/, but is distinguished by the addition of a dot or points, allowing for more precise phonological or orthographic distinctions in certain Syriac dialects or scholarly texts. This character is applied as a combining mark above or below a base consonant letter to denote a modified or emphasized vowel quality.
